What is an emulecollection?

An emulecollection is a file which contains various (hence a collection of) ed2k links. This is usually used to group various related files, e.g. a series or a music album.

aMule and emulecollections

Since aMule 2.2.0, aMule opens emulecollection with the ed2k utility. The syntax is:

 ed2k -e file.emulecollection

In aMule shared files view, you can also right click on an emulecollection file and select Add files in collection to transfer list to open it.
